Default C6 Roof

What is a "Targa" roof on a 2005 C6?

A targa is a removeable roof, like T-tops, but it's only 1 piece so there's no "T". Every C6 coupe has a targa top except the Z06. The option is which roof panel you want... painted, clear, or both
